Hello!
I am using groovy mame 0.149. I recently bought a Siemens TV everything is fine but the picture is shifted to the left.
I tried to change the monitor specs in vmmaker (hfront porch hback porch ..) in order to shift the picture. I use the option
custom monitor in vmmaker.
The problem is that the changes do not affect the picture because when I start groovy mame it writes the message - switchres
could not find a video mode that meets your specs
To put it simple - what settings do I have to take that groovymame actually uses the monitor specs line in vmmaker configuration?

I have also found the wiring diagram for my old tv - the picture is so much more "arcade like" than the Sony PVM. There is a trim poti on
the pcb which can adjust picture amplitude (vertical size). For anyone having a specific TV model and can`t find the service manual - first
of all find out what chassis you have got - there are the same chassis for different models and it is easier to find a wiring diagramm for a
specific chassis.
